Delta 5’s cult 1979 song “Mind Your Own Business” provides an unexpected but brilliantly effective soundtrack to Apple’s new commercial to promote their privacy drive.
Megan Thee Stallion is one of the new faces of Calvin Klein’s Spring 2021 campaign. As well as modelling for the iconic brand, she appears in a campaign video recounting a story from early in her music career, when she was asked by a studio engineer, “Why are you rapping like that?”
Universal Music Publishing Group was well represented at Super Bowl 2021, with songs in commercials, trailers and promos both pre-game and throughout the game itself. UMPG artists and writers featured include Alicia Keys, J Balvin, Lil Baby, Lee Hazlewood, Bruno Major, Quavo and more.
Four Universal Music Publishing Group writers have received nominations in the ‘Best Song Motion Picture’ category at the 2021 Golden Globe awards - H.E.R., Tiara Thomas, Sam Ashworth and Raphael Saadiq.
Comcast / Xfinity’s Christmas commercial is soundtracked by Roger Hodgson’s “Dreamer” (UMPG writers Roger Hodgson and Richard Davies), and stars Steve Carell as Santa - in an inspired spot that is both entertaining and emotive.
The documentary chronicling the life and career of the Brothers Gibb is due for release on 12th December on HBO Max, followed by release in various territories throughout December 2020 and early 2021.
Demi Lovato’s “Confident” soundtracks a powerful spot by Athleta under the strapline "Women Run It All".
Gregory Porter’s uplifting ‘Revival’ soundtracks a new spot for Adobe - “When I See Black”.
Hugo Boss have released a new campaign for their BOSS Bottled Eau de Parfum, starring actor Chris Hemsworth and soundtracked by Imagine Dragons’ anthemic “Believer.”
